The Gruffalo, a favourite since its 2011 premiere, is on at the Lyric and there’s also a festive re-run of Scamp Theatre’s spirited take on Stick Man at Leicester Square Theatre (until Jan 5, Who’d have thought the world could be such a dangerous place for a twig? Sally Cookson directs the story with a cartoon-like energy: Alex Tosh (providing wonderfully varied musical accompaniment) and Cassie Vallance create a cast of loud and likeably roguish characters to menace Richard Kiess’s hapless Stick Man, until he’s saved by Santa.
